  • the invention relates to rocker arm ramps for an internal combustion engine and, more particularly, their arrangement on a cylinder head.
  • a rocker arm ramp comprises an axis carried by at least one support integral with the cylinder head of the engine, this support being either attached and fixed to the cylinder head or made integrally with the latter. Caps can be used to secure the axle to its supports, just as bearing caps are provided to partially delimit the bearings which rotationally support a camshaft, these caps being fixed to the cylinder head by screws or the like.
  • the rocker arms are mounted to oscillate on the axis and are held and guided laterally along this axis by members having guide surfaces perpendicular to said axis. In the prior art, these members may be constituted by the support caps of the rocker arm ramp or by spacers threaded on the axis and if necessary urged by springs. Such an arrangement requires a relatively large number of parts and results in complex assembly and disassembly operations.
  • Document EP-A 0 091 096 describes an arrangement of a rocker arm ramp on an internal combustion engine cylinder head, this cylinder head comprising bearings for a camshaft delimited in part by the cylinder head and in part by at least one cap camshaft bearing fixed on the cylinder head, and supports for the rocker arm ramp, the latter comprising an axis fixed on said supports and rocker arms mounted oscillating around said axis and cooperating with the cams of the camshaft, and rocker guide means, defining guide surfaces perpendicular to said axis, at least one camshaft bearing cap comprising at least one lateral extension delimiting said guide surface.
  • the object of the invention is to provide an arrangement of a rocker arm ramp on an internal combustion engine cylinder head in which the positioning and lateral guidance of the rocker arms on the rocker arm axis is precise and in which the assembly and disassembly operations be facilitated.
  • the subject of the invention is an arrangement of a rocker arm ramp on an internal combustion engine cylinder head, this cylinder head comprising bearings for a camshaft, delimited in part by the cylinder head and in part by at least one camshaft bearing cap fixed on the cylinder head, and supports for the rocker arm ramp, the latter having an axis fixed on said supports, rocker arms mounted oscillating around said axis and cooperating with the cams of the camshaft , and rocker guide means, delimiting guide surfaces perpendicular to said axis, at least one camshaft bearing cap comprising at least one lateral extension delimiting said guide surface, characterized in that said supports for the ramp of rocker arms do not include said camshaft bearing cap and in that the rocker shaft is fixed on at least one support formed in the cylinder head.
  • a rocker rail according to a preferred embodiment of the invention is illustrated in Figs. 1 and 2.
  • a rocker shaft 1 is arranged in a conventional manner parallel to a camshaft 2.
  • Rockers 3 are mounted in an oscillating manner on the axis 1 which is fixed in supports 4a of a cylinder head 4, directly by screws 5 diametrically crossing the axis of rocker arms to be screwed into tapped holes in the cylinder head. In line with these screws, the axis has flats 1 a.
  • the camshaft is rotatably supported in bearings 6, the upper parts of which consist of bearing caps 7 fixed to the cylinder head 4 by screws 8.
  • the bearing caps 7 have, according to the invention, extensions 9 ensuring the positioning and lateral guiding of the rocker arms. These extensions are precisely machined to provide bearing surfaces 10 which cooperate with bearing surfaces 11 formed on the rocker arms in order to determine their lateral position.
  • the caps 7, 7 ′ may include one or more lateral extensions 9 or 9 ′.
  • two rocker arms are arranged to form an assembly trapped between two guide elements, a spring 12 being arranged between their opposite faces, to separate them from one another and apply them against the adjacent guide surfaces.

The advantages obtained through an arrangement are as follows:
  • - The fact of using lateral extensions of the bearing caps of the camshaft as means for guiding the rocker arms eliminates the support caps of the axis carrying these rocker arms. The number of parts is thus reduced and assembly operations are thereby facilitated.
  • - The rocker arms are positioned and guided more precisely in relation to the cams with which they cooperate.

Claims (4)

1. Rocker arm arrangement on an internal combustion engine cylinder head (4), the latter having bearings (6) for a camshaft (2), partly defined by the cylinder head (4) and partly by at least one camshaft bearing cap (7) fitted to the cylinder head, together with supports (4a) for the rocker arm system, the latter having a shaft (1) fixed to said supports, rocker arms (3) mounted in oscillating manner about said shaft and cooperating with the cams of the camshaft (2), together with means for guiding (9) the rocker arms (3), defining guide surface (10) perpendicular to said shaft, at least one camshaft bearing cap (7) having at least one lateral extension (9) defining said guide surface (10), characterized is that said supports (4a) for the rocker arm arrangement do not include the camshaft bearing cap (7) and that the shaft of the rocker arms (1) is fixed to at least one support (4a) provided in the cylinder head.
2. Arrangement according to claim 1, characterized in that the rocker arm shaft (1) is fixed directly to support (4a) by screws (5) diametrically passing through the same.
3. Arrangement according to one of the claims 1 or 2, characterized in that an intermediate camshaft (2) bearing cap (7) has two lateral extensions (9), each defining a guide surface (10).
4. Arrangement according to one of the claims 1 or 2, characterized in that the camshaft (2) bearing cap (7) located in the vicinity of the ends of said camshaft have in each case a single extension (9') defining a guide surface (10').
